What it is

The signal

Hospital cost reports (HCRIS Worksheet A-7) disclose movable-equipment capital spending. A lead is a hospital whose movable-equipment purchases reached $1,000,000 or more and at least double the prior fiscal year — the same rule as the Healthparse Hospital Equipment Purchase Signals product; ParseData serves the lead subset (events from the trailing 12 months, one triggering amount per row, no operator or asset-class roll-ups). A documented capital event is a window for capital-equipment, imaging and surgical device sales timed to a spending signal instead of a guessed budget cycle.
